In the initial days of integrated services, CDMOs were primarily geared toward early-stage development, helping clients obtain an investigational new drug (IND) application. Today, however, integrated CDMOs like Piramal Pharma Solutions assist companies across the entire development process, including late stage and commercial projects.
From discovery to intermediates, active pharmaceutical ingredients (APIs) and drug products, a CDMO requires expertise across multiple elements of the pharma process to deliver an integrated experience. Cost is another clear win when outsourcing to an integrated CDMO. Consider, for example, the steps required to source a high-value API. There are strong regulatory and technical benefits to working with GMP manufacturing sites in Europe or the U.S., while sourcing raw materials and intermediates in China or India may help reduce the cost of overall production. Piramal produces intermediates and starting materials at the company's facility in Ennore, India, and its Shanghai, China procurement center supports customers with raw material sourcing. Technology-rich sites in either India or the West then produce the finished API or drug product, giving the client an end-to-end integrated option for supply.

The Piramal Pharma Solutions network of integrated service facilities currently includes:
• Aurora, Canada for the development and GMP manufacturing of NCEs
• Lexington, US for sterile fill/finish of liquid and lyophilized parenterals and injectables
• Riverview, US for the development and manufacturing of APIs and HPAPIs
• Sellersville, US for manufacturing and packaging of oral solid forms, liquids, creams, and ointments
• Grangemouth, UK for the development and manufacturing of Bioconjugates and ADCs
• Morpeth, UK for manufacturing, development and packaging of oral solid forms
• Ahmedabad, India (Development Services) for the development and manufacturing of GMP oral solid forms
• Ahmedabad, India (Discovery Solutions) for comprehensive discovery services including synthetic chemistry, in-vitro biology, in-vitro ADME, in-vivo biology, route scouting and scale-up
• Pithampur, India for clinical supply and commercial manufacturing of oral solid forms
• Digwal, India for late phase APIs and intermediates
• Ennore, India for GMP starting materials and intermediate
• Mahad, India for manufacturing of vitamins and premixes for human and animal nutrition
• Turbhe, India for peptide API development and manufacturing
• Hyderabad, India for process development and manufacturing of vaccines and biologics (through our associate company, Yapan Bio)
• Rabale, India for development of generic APIs
Working with a single CDMO throughout a project within a specific geographic region(s) is also trending. In some cases, this is driven by location, i.e. the proximity of the client to its patient populations.
Other considerations driving the move to geographic integration are the trend toward onshoring, as well as cost vs. quality requirements. With 15 sites around the globe, Piramal Pharma Solutions is well equipped to serve the specific needs of its clients and the people they're caring for.
